Interesting Schema Syntaxes in eDirectory from an Identity Manager Perspective - Part 1

Out of the box there are a number of really interesting schema syntaxes in Novell eDirectory available that we can use. Many of them we are familiar with and some of them are used in the background and we do not see them, but they are used all over the place.

SAP HR Driver and Organizational Management - Part 1

Novell Identity Manager has a large number of available drivers, ready to go out of the box. The problem that arises is that many of the connected systems are complex, and there is no single or even common way to configure them.
